    Recycling curbside pickup available in May

    EPLN Staff ReportsBy EPLN Staff ReportsMay 2, 20221 Min Read

    Eden Prairie residents can recycle at the curb this month appliances, tires, power equipment, electronics, propane tanks, exercise equipment, furniture, mattresses, and box springs.

    According to a city news release, light bulbs and batteries are not accepted. Only Eden Prairie residents are eligible, and all items must be free from hazardous substances.

    The pickup fee is $35, plus the price of the item being recycled. The city covers recycling fees up to the first $10 per household (no cash value). 

    Pickups are not available on Saturday or Sunday. To schedule a pickup through May 31, call Certified Recycling at 952-894-1448. Residents are asked to put items as close to the curb as possible. If it’s raining, place items near the garage or cover them with a tarp.
